нотирати препоруке to acknowledge the recommendations Explanation: нотирати препоруке = we confirm that we are aware of them - and nothing more, as confirmed when later is explained why nothing would be done about them. also: to take note of s.t. |

(to) take notice Explanation: "Sweden can either adopt these recommendations, thereby making them legally binding, or merely take notice of them, which has no legal implication."
